How are the studio and individual versions different?

The free, individual, and studio versions are all identical. They give everyone access to the library while giving the opportunity to support me and the Blender Development Fund for those who are able. 

Can you add X to this library?

I welcome suggestions for additions to the library. I do have a long list of content for future updates.

Is anything in this library generated using AI?

No. Nothing was generated using AI and nothing was based on AI tools. If anything of that nature ever makes it into the library it will be as a research tool for visualizing data processing. The library will never contain or make use of any scraped images, video, or audio. 

Are the models scientifically accurate?
Many of the models are real-world scale and were modeled using real lab equipment as reference (eg. the chemistry glassware). Any simplified models of chemical structures are schematics as many cannot be visualized in ways meaningful to the human eye. These are not representations of data they are schematic and simplified diagrams. 
Can I use this in published scientific work?

Yes! All of the assets contained in this library were assigned to the public domain by me or by their creators (cork texture from Lennart Demes of ambientcg.com). You can use this in any published figure/journal cover/scientific publication
